Introduction

AI Translation

The LTC2063/LTC2064/LTC2065 are single, dual, and quad low power, zero-drift, 20kHz amplifiers. The LTC2063/LTC2064/LTC2065 enable high resolution measurement at extremely low power levels. Typical supply current is 1.4µA per amplifier with a maximum of 2µA. The available shutdown mode has been optimized to minimize power consumption in duty-cycled applications and features low charge loss during power-up, reducing total system power. The LTC2063/LTC2064/LTC2065’s self-calibrating circuitry results in very low input offset (5µV max) and offset drift (0.02µV/°C). The maximum input bias current is only 20µA and does not exceed 100pA over the full specified temperature range. The extremely low input bias current of the LTC2063/LTC2064/LTC2065 allows the use of high value power-saving resistors in the feedback network. With its ultralow quiescent current and outstanding precision, the LTC2063/LTC2064/LTC2065 can serve as a signal chain building block in portable, energy harvesting and wireless sensor applications. The LTC2063 is available in 6-lead SC70 and 5-lead TSOT-23 packages. The LTC2064 is available in 8-lead MSOP and 10-lead DFN packages. The LTC2065 is available in 14-lead TSSOP and 16-lead 3mm×3mm QFN packages. These devices are fully specified over the -40°C to 85°C and -40°C to 125°C temperature ranges.

Features

AI Translation
  • Low Supply Current: 2µA Maximum (per Amplifier)
  • Offset Voltage: 5µV Maximum
  • Offset Voltage Drift: 0.02µV/°C Maximum
  • Input Bias Current: 3pA Typical 30pA Maximum, -40°C to 85°C 100pA Maximum, -40°C to 125°C
  • Integrated EMI Filter (114dB Rejection at 1.8GHz)
  • Shutdown Current: 170nA Maximum (per Amplifier)
  • Rail-to-Rail Input and Output
  • 1.7V to 5.25V Operating Supply Range
  • AVOL: 140dB Typical
  • Low-Charge Power-Up for Duty Cycled Applications
  • Specified Temperature Ranges: -40°C to 85°C, -40°C to 125°C
  • SC70, TSOT23, MS8, DFN10, TSSOP14 and QFN16 Packages
